Built Tough
All batteries are not alike.
Motorola starts with premium
grade battery cells from
reliable suppliers. These
premium battery cells provide
high capacity, long cycle
life,
low impedance, a wide operating
temperature range (-30C° to
+50°C) and the
best shock
resistance available. They are
tough enough to survive sudden
impacts
without increasing
impedance, and they are also
more uniform, which means you
can
count on the same high
energy, high number of charge
cycles and durability with every
Motorola battery you buy.
A
common source of battery failure
lies in the connecting circuitry
between battery
components:
Motorola uses soft film copper
flex circuitry which has the
ability
to “give” in the case of
an impact — unlike the thin
wires found in other battery
brands. This circuitry also
enables the most efficient flow
of electrical current, reducing
impedance and improving
performance. And Motorola
solders, rather than welds,
battery components to the flex
circuits, which reduces aging
and impedance build-up.
Battery shock absorbers and
filler hold all battery
components in place.
Motorola
uses a variety of pliable shock
absorbing materials to protect
the
cell back and flex
circuitry. By damping vibration
inside the battery housing,
these materials reduce component
damage during sudden impact.
(Often, competitive batteries
are assembled by hand, leading
to a less consistent weld.)
For battery casings, Motorola
only uses tough polycarbonate
plastic, which provides
maximum
protection against battery
failures from falls or sudden
impacts.
Polycarbonate has
significantly more tensile
strength (the ability to resist
lateral forces)
and flexural
strength (the ability to
withstand flexing or bending)
than ABS plastic.

Tested
Tough

As part of Motorola's
manufacturing process, two-way
radio battery models must pass
grueling Accelerated Life
Testing (ALT) that includes a
rain test (steady rainfall and
wind for 30 minutes on every
surface), a salt fog test
(exposure to an atomized salt
solution for 48 hours), a dust
test (six hours of dust blowing
on all surfaces), a vibration
test (up to nine hours of
exposure to vibration) and a
shock test (18 shocks with a
minimum G force of 40 Gs
apiece).
